With over 8 years of experience teaching music, Éliakim is a multi-instrumentalist who has been passionate about these instruments for many years.

He holds a college diploma in music with a focus on jazz-pop piano from the Cégep régional de Lanaudière in Joliette, where he acquired a solid academic background.
His musical influences are varied and span a range of genres, including classical, jazz, rock, and metal.

As a teacher, he is able to teach students of all ages and levels and play all musical styles, whether on the piano,guitar, bass guitar and ukulele.
His goal is to share his passion for music, guide students on their journey, and help them develop their own style.

Ji Eun is a professional composer, pianist and teacher. She holds a master's degree from the University of New York and a doctorate from the University of Georgia in the USA. She has been an adjunct professor at the Mongolian International University (MIU). Her piano solo -Watching & Chasing- was included in a special album by Albany Records.

Véronique completed a bachelor's degree in instrumental composition at the Université de Montréal after her studies in classical piano. Her piece Les grands Espaces won two competitions, giving her the opportunity to perform with the OSM and the TSO. She has been teaching music for 18 years.
